One specific question about the spool. I was under the impression the spools were really only necessary on very high HP cars; like way beyond 500hp to thw wheels.
Don't use a spool. They are horrible on the street and not designed for autocrossing. All we need is a good limited slip which will work well in all three. If the car is going to be used a lot for both drag racing and autocrossing then just get two sets of front struts with different spring rates, two sets of rims and tires and adjustable shocks for the rear.

Also, if this is going to be an autocross car we are going to want to keep that independent rear and stay away from the solid axle if at all possible. Then again, if it is going to see a lot of autocrosses and road racing we may want to modify the firewall so the we can set the engine back some to improve the weight balance.
